In simple terms, a flat plate collector (FPC) is a solar panel device that uses solar energy to generate thermal energy, utilizing water or air as operating fluid. Thermal imaging inspection uses infrared cameras to detect heat patterns across solar panel surfaces, revealing temperature variations that indicate potential problems. Yes, you can install solar panels flat, but they will experience a degree of energy loss without the slightest inclination toward the sunlight. Although it certainly is advantageous to have a roof that is inclined in the sun's direction, a flat surface will also do.
